Construction work on one of the largest malls in the world, Mall of the Emirates, is proceeding on schedule, officials announced. Located off Sheikh Zayed, the mall will feature the region's first snow dome and indoor ski slope. Construction on the mall started three years ago, and is expected to be complete by September 2005. The ski slope is clearly visible from the highway and central atrium. The mall will also feature a resort-style hotel which will be managed by Kempinski Hotels & Resorts.

Formerly known as Souq Al Nakheel, the mall has more than 2.4 million square feet of prime retail and leisure space with around 350 shops. It will be the largest mall outside North America and China. The development combines dramatic contemporary design with traditional Arabic architecture with every section having a distinctive style and a unique atmosphere. Mall of the Emirates will be managed by Majid Al Futtaim Group, which has been behind the successful of Deira City Center. The interior is designed to represent a myriad of arcades. These arcades culminate in a gallery at the central atrium topped with a domed skylight that floods light into the gallery.

Broadway Trading and Landmark Group have reserved 300,000 sq. ft in space that will feature more than 20 international brands. Mall of the Emirates' facilities will include a 400-room hotel, the largest single-level Carrefour hypermarket in the Middle East, two major department stores, a 14-screen multiplex cinema with VIP facilities and numerous food and beverage outlets.
